Technological Innovations and Projects - In 2018, the company successfully launched the ItN ceramic flat ultrafiltration membrane and KWI dissolved air flotation technology at major environmental exhibitions, receiving high industry acclaim[2]. - The company partnered with China Coal Group to apply German ItN nanofiltration technology in a coal-to-methanol wastewater treatment project, marking a significant technological advancement[3]. - The company secured a contract for a 100,000 tons/day deep phosphorus removal upgrade project in Xinjiang, laying a solid foundation for the promotion of KWI technology in municipal applications[3]. - The first phase of the Dongying solid waste disposal center project commenced, effectively addressing environmental concerns related to hazardous waste[3]. - The company won a $100 million seawater desalination project in Kazakhstan, strengthening its international development prospects[3]. - The company plans to continue focusing on technological innovation and product development in seawater desalination and zero discharge areas in 2019[3]. - The company has established a core competitive advantage in various fields, including zero discharge, drinking water purification, and sludge treatment[2]. - The company aims to enhance its brand and product quality while contributing to ecological civilization construction in China[4]. - The company has developed advanced water treatment technologies, including microfiltration membrane technology and oilfield wastewater resource utilization technology, enhancing its competitive edge[67]. - The company has successfully integrated various water treatment technologies, improving system stability and operational efficiency, which is a key competitive advantage[68]. - The company has acquired 100% of KWI and a controlling stake in ItN Nanovation AG, enhancing its technological capabilities in advanced environmental equipment[69]. - The CFM technology from ItN is widely applied in drinking water and wastewater treatment, particularly in challenging environments, demonstrating superior performance over traditional filtration methods[70]. - The company established a seawater desalination design research institute in 2017 to support its long-term strategic needs in the desalination market[71]. - The company has initiated significant seawater desalination projects, including a 100,000 t/d project in Cangzhou and a 50,000 m³/day project in Kazakhstan, marking its entry into the international desalination market[72]. - The company has developed 17 green water treatment process packages, enhancing its core competitiveness through technological innovation[79]. - The company has successfully signed a 100,000 tons/day dissolved air flotation phosphorus removal upgrade project in Urumqi, marking a significant application of KWI technology in municipal wastewater treatment[84].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2018 was RMB 1,104,272,151, representing a 21.33% increase compared to RMB 910,155,212 in 2017[20]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2018 was RMB 122,909,629.58, a decrease of 14.35% from RMB 143,494,924.55 in the previous year[20]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was negative RMB 333,380,243.8, improving by 20.53% from negative RMB 419,493,883.8 in 2017[20]. - The total assets at the end of 2018 amounted to RMB 5,368,655,570, an increase of 21.02% from RMB 4,436,133,594 at the end of 2017[20]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ders increased by 8.08% to RMB 2,311,658,002 at the end of 2018, compared to RMB 2,138,894,525 at the end of 2017[20]. - The basic earnings per share for 2018 was RMB 0.1837, down 14.16% from RMB 0.2140 in 2017[20]. - The diluted earnings per share for 2018 was RMB 0.1837, a decrease of 13.67% from RMB 0.2128 in the previous year[20]. - The weighted average return on equity for 2018 was 5.52%, down from 6.94% in 2017[20]. - The company reported a total of RMB 7,429,392.73 in government subsidies related to business operations for 2018, compared to RMB 3,037,952.66 in 2017[25]. - The company experienced a net loss in the fourth quarter of 2018, with a net profit of negative RMB 33,983,766.74 attributable to shareholders[22]. - The company reported a total revenue of 10,023,181.82 CNY for the reporting period, with a significant increase compared to the previous year[32]. - The company achieved a gross margin of 25.72% in the municipal and industrial environmental engineering sector, down 17.38% from the previous year[94]. - The company reported a total of 63,000 RMB in operational income from ongoing projects, indicating a steady revenue stream from existing contracts[96]. Market and Industry Trends - The environmental protection water treatment industry is expected to maintain growth despite economic tightening, as it is not significantly cyclical[41]. - The solid waste treatment market is anticipated to accelerate due to new regulations and increased focus on hazardous waste management[49]. - The environmental protection industry is expected to benefit from the implementation of the PPP model for wastewater and waste treatment projects, enhancing long-term development prospects[44]. - The focus on ecological civilization and environmental protection in national policies is expected to drive demand for the environmental protection industry in the coming years[42]. - The industrial wastewater treatment market in China is estimated to be over 80 billion RMB, with a treatment price of 1.77 RMB per ton maintained from 2008 to 2018[54]. - The market for urban black and odorous water treatment is projected to reach around 600 billion RMB, based on a treatment requirement of over 6,000 kilometers[57]. - Environmental pollution control investment in China grew from 238.8 billion RMB in 2005 to 957.6 billion RMB in 2014, with a compound annual growth rate of 16.68%[59]. - The total investment for wastewater treatment during the 12th and 13th Five-Year Plans is projected to reach 10,583 billion RMB and 13,922 billion RMB respectively[61]. Corporate Governance and Shareholder Relations - The profit distribution plan includes a cash dividend of 0.40 yuan per 10 shares, based on a total of 670,118,599 shares[7]. - The company’s cash dividend policy requires a minimum of 20% of profit distribution in the case of significant investment arrangements during the growth phase[171]. - The company’s cash dividend policy is aligned with its articles of association and shareholder resolutions[169]. - The company’s board of directors must review and approve any significant capital expenditures before adjusting the cash dividend policy[167]. - The company has a three-year shareholder return plan (2018-2020) aimed at ensuring stable and sustainable profit distribution[168]. - The company’s cash dividend distribution plan for 2018 was approved by the board and is pending approval from the annual general meeting[175]. - In 2018, the cash dividend amount for ordinary shareholders was CNY 26,804,743.96, representing 21.81% of the net profit attributable to ordinary shareholders[176]. - The company did not propose a cash dividend distribution plan for the reporting period despite having positive profits available for distribution to ordinary shareholders[177]. - The company has committed to avoiding competition with its controlling shareholders and their subsidiaries, ensuring no direct or indirect engagement in similar business activities[178]. - The controlling shareholder has pledged to minimize related party transactions with the company, adhering to fair and reasonable commercial standards[180]. - The company has not reported any non-operating fund occupation by its controlling shareholders or related parties during the reporting period[182]. Risk Management and Challenges - The company acknowledges risks associated with the PPP business model, including uncertainties in policy, macroeconomic changes, and project feasibility, and plans to strengthen project management and risk assessment[158]. - The company faces high customer concentration risk, with significant project amounts, and is working to diversify its customer base and improve cash flow management[160]. - The company is aware of management risks due to its expanding scale and complexity, and is focused on improving management practices and decision-making capabilities[161]. - The company is taking measures to address overseas business risks, including understanding local laws and enhancing financial controls to prevent asset loss[161]. Research and Development - The company has a strong commitment to R&D, aiming to improve its technical design capabilities and maintain a stable core technical team[33]. - Research and development expenses for 2018 were ¥26,421,031.61, representing 2.39% of operating revenue[107]. - The number of R&D personnel increased to 86, making up 25.60% of the workforce[107]. - The company holds 117 patents as of the end of the reporting period, showcasing its strong R&D and technological innovation capabilities[134]. - The company has been recognized as a "High-tech Enterprise" multiple times, including in 2018, indicating its commitment to technological advancement[135]. - The company is actively engaged in the development of new technologies, such as the microfiltration membrane technology for direct drinking water systems[134]. Subsidiaries and Acquisitions - The company has established several new subsidiaries in 2018, including Cao County Shangde Environmental Technology Co., Ltd. and Jiangsu Ba'an Membrane Separation Technology Co., Ltd.[100]. - The company has completed acquisitions of KWI Corporate Verwaltungs GmbH (100%), Larive Water Holding AG (21.6%), ItN Nanovation AG (67.65%), and Doosan Hydro Technology LLC (100%) to enhance its international advanced environmental water treatment technology platform[145]. - The company’s subsidiary Tai'an Ba'an Wenhui Wetland Ecological Park has total assets of 891.46 million CNY[130]. - The company’s subsidiary Hainan Ba'an Water Co., Ltd. reported revenue of 19,957,087.4, with no losses recorded during the reporting period[131]. - The company’s subsidiary Chongqing Ba'an Water Co., Ltd. generated revenue of 2,471,597.73, indicating a positive performance in environmental water treatment[131]. - The company’s subsidiary Deyou Environmental Technology Co., Ltd. reported a revenue of 43,005,560.4, but incurred a loss of 369,048.23[131].
